The R1's beech stock sports a checkered grip and forearm. All the steel has been carefully and expertly machined to make sure your rifle functions flawlessly. This gun will become an heirloom. Conservatively rated at 950 fps in .177 cal., that's just right for most shooting disciplines. If you plan to hunt with the R1, the .20 or .22 cal. would be a better choice. The extra power in the larger calibers was not an afterthought when the gun was designed, so you'll be able to harness all the energy you need from bigger and heavier pellets. The deep 11mm dovetail grooves ensure that your mount and scope remain intact through years of use.
Excellent for field target, plinking and target shooting.

Mine is one of the very last of these in a .20 caliber. It has been detuned to 14 ft. lbs. with a modified Vortek kit, and has been buttoned and polished also. The stock screws have been upgraded, and brass cups installed. I think I`ve had it 8 years now, and it has gotten wonderfully smooth to cock and to shoot. It`s a little on the heavy side, but man is this thing nice! For hunting or informal target work, you will never be disappointed in this beautiful piece of German excellence.
